Main Office
4830 Alpine Pl, Las Vegas, NV 89107-4001
(702) 259-6584
We Are Here
Internet Service in Las Vegas, Nevada
Main Office
4830 Alpine Pl, Las Vegas, NV 89107-4001
(702) 259-6584
Copyright © 2025 WebForCompany.com. All rights reserved.